    Abstract: A user control system for a vehicle, which allows for a user control element to be assigned to control different vehicle functions. In the case of vehicle functions requiring a plurality of control inputs, e.g. a direction-related vehicle function, the control system provides indicator elements which highlight the link between individual control elements which have been assigned to control such multiple-input functions. The indicator elements are preferably provided as light-emitting elements positioned between adjacent control elements which illuminate to indicate the functional connection between controls.

    Abstract: A mobile high voltage network supplies electrical consumer units connected via a plug-in connector and can be switched on and off by means of mechanical switches, with a fuse responding in the event of a short circuit. The high voltage network carries a direct voltage and to each electrical consumer unit (8; 10) a separate diagnostic and protection monitoring system is assigned which is activated when it is switched on and/or off. Such a direct voltage and high voltage network in conjunction with the diagnostic and protection monitoring system makes it possible, before starting up any circuit of consumer units, to effect a self-diagnosis of the protection monitoring system, to ensure that all components are fully functional. Without this, self-diagnosis with proof of functionality the relevant circuit of consumer units is not switched on.
